Part number 09 USA/Canada S-Line is 8R0 853 651 B T94 (for body without parking sensors) or 8R0 853 651 C T94 (for body with parking sensors)

I only buy from the genuine Audi parts suppliers. EuroPrice, ECS Tuning, BKS Tuning, GenuineAudiParts, OEM+. I will NOT buy items for my car off of eBay, unless I was looking for a part from a buyer that was selling a used factory product, or I knew it was not an OEM part prior to purchasing. In my experience, there are a TON of fake products out there on eBay that are represented as real OEM when they are not. And that goes for more than cars. Obviously this rule doesn't apply to modification companies (STASIS, LLTEK, OSIR, etc. that sell high quality body kits, accessories, tunes, etc.)
Only thing I have on my car that is an eBay China imitation Audi product (and I knew it wasn't when I purchased it) was a set of Aluminum /S pedals that look great when I installed them, and I love then to this day. But I bought it knowing that it wasn't an OEM product. Just be careful with eBay IMO. I had a great experience with EuroPrice, which is the reason I recommended them, but in my case it was worth it because I was buying many multiple items (entire S-Line bumper kits, door skirts, steering wheel, airbag, etc.). You can do it yourself on Genuine Audi parts, but you better have every last single item number of every bolt and connection assembly piece to do it. So for me, it was worth it to order the kit, tell him what I was fitting it on, and have him get all the correct items in one shipment. Alex has been great with his customer service and has taken care of all issues. If all you need is one item, absolutely go find the best price out there. I'm all for that too. I am doing that for a rear back-up light on my wife's Subaru Impreza. A leaky gasket seal, that I can order for $6.50 on a Subaru OEM parts website that will fix her problem. There is a little adage that we always talk about at our office ... there are 3 things you can get from a business. You can have Price, Service, & Quality. But, you can only have up to two of them, but you can never have all 3. *If you get the bottom dollar price and buy top quality OEM product, you probably lose a little bit of customer service. *If you have great customer service and get top quality OEM product, you'll probably pay a bit more in price. *In some cases you may only get one (or even none!). If you order Cheap quality China reproduction item on eBay, you'll get a low price, and may or may not get any customer service. So you can only have up to 2 of the things, never all three. With a single S-Line bumper, absolutely find the lowest price! Just make sure to get the Plate or plate delete in the style and finish you want to get!
